AN INVESTIGATION is under way after the sudden death of a baby boy in south Cumbria.
Police were called at 4.19am on Thursday by the North West Ambulance Service to Holker following concerns for the baby.
The child was taken to Furness General Hospital in Barrow where he was later pronounced dead.
His death remains unexplained at this time.
The coroner has been informed.
